NURADN 49
Mental Health Nursing
Chaffey College · Fall 2026
Catalog description
Prerequisite: NURADN-35. Other: Course may be taken anytime it is offered in the 4th semester of the program either before or after NURADN-47. This course focuses on the care of patients across the lifespan experiencing cognitive, mental, and behavioral disorders. Emphasis is placed on management of patients facing emotional and psychological stressors as well as promoting and maintaining the mental health of individuals and families. Concepts of crisis intervention, therapeutic communication, and coping skills are integrated throughout the course. Clinical experiences provide the student an opportunity to apply theoretical concepts and implement safe patient care to patients in selected mental health settings. Transfer: CSU
